He is historically considered for being the spiritual offspring of the wind deity Vayu, who is alleged to own performed a major function in his delivery.[7][eight] In Shaiva custom, he is regarded being an incarnation of Shiva, even though in many of the Vaishnava traditions he would be the son and incarnation of Vayu. His tales are recounted not just within the Ramayana but will also from the Mahabharata and a variety of Puranas.
